Output 38017a3fbb98e112dfd235e5a54aaefa84e1d3deb5a842009ecb11115a651d9f:0

value
670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 712a4a28f8a121f5dcf5bb2bd1423b802b8c0eba OP_EQUAL
address
3C1NwZQkwxLbpkf6aapbjG2Vgz6cRK3XE3
transaction
38017a3fbb98e112dfd235e5a54aaefa84e1d3deb5a842009ecb11115a651d9f
confirmations
43058
spent
true